Understanding the Ram Navigation System

Ram vehicles are equipped with the Uconnect infotainment system, a hub for media, communications, climate control, and navigation. Some versions of Uconnect include integrated GPS navigation powered by third-party providers like Garmin or TomTom, depending on the model year and system version.

Unlike navigation apps on your smartphone, Uconnect GPS does not rely on a cellular signal. It stores map data directly in the system, making it particularly useful in remote areas, construction zones, or off-the-grid adventures. However, this also means updates must be performed manually using a specific process.

If your Ram supports built-in navigation (not just smartphone projection via Apple CarPlay or Android Auto), you are eligible to perform regular map updates using the appropriate tools.

Preparing for the Map Update Process

Before you begin the Ram GPS map update, there are a few things you’ll need to gather to ensure a successful and smooth process.

What You Will Need:

  • A USB flash drive with at least eight gigabytes of free space

  • A desktop or laptop computer with an internet connection

  • Access to your Ram vehicle and its Uconnect system

  • Time set aside for downloading and installing the update

Make sure your USB flash drive is formatted to the FAT32 file system and is empty. This will help prevent errors during the transfer process.

Step-by-Step Guide to Updating Ram GPS Maps

Step One: Collect Vehicle Information

Start your Ram truck and insert the empty USB flash drive into the USB port. The Uconnect system will automatically detect the drive and begin copying key system information onto it. This data includes your vehicle identification number (VIN), current software version, and map version.

Once the system prompts that the USB is ready, safely remove it and take it to your computer.

Step Two: Download Map Update Software

On your computer, download and install the appropriate map update tool provided by the system’s map provider. This software will use the data from your USB to identify the right map files for your specific Ram model.

After launching the tool, insert the USB into your computer. The program will read the information and check for available updates. If a newer map version is found, follow the on-screen instructions to download the files directly onto the USB.

Depending on the size of the map update and the speed of your internet connection, this process can take some time. Once complete, safely eject the USB.

Step Three: Install the Update in Your Vehicle

Return to your Ram truck and turn on the ignition. With the infotainment system running, insert the USB drive back into the same port. The Uconnect system should detect the update files and prompt you to begin the installation process.

Follow the on-screen instructions. Keep the vehicle powered during installation to avoid interruptions. Do not remove the USB until the system confirms that the update is complete.

This installation may take several minutes to over an hour depending on the update size. Once done, your system will confirm the successful update, and your maps will be refreshed with the latest information.

Common Problems and Solutions

Despite the structured process, some users run into challenges. Below are common issues and how to fix them:

USB Not Recognized

  • Ensure the USB is formatted to FAT32

  • Use a clean, empty flash drive with no other files

  • Try another USB if your system does not recognize the first

Update Process Freezes

  • Keep the vehicle on during the entire installation

  • Avoid removing the USB too soon

  • If frozen, restart the vehicle and attempt the installation again

Update Download Fails

  • Check your internet connection before downloading

  • Make sure there is enough space on the USB drive

  • Avoid using the computer for other tasks during the download

If the problem persists after several attempts, it may be best to consult your local Ram dealership or authorized service center. They can diagnose system issues and apply updates directly.

When Should You Update Your Maps?

For most drivers, updating the GPS system once or twice a year is ideal. However, there are a few specific times when a map update is especially useful:

  • Before a long road trip

  • After moving to a new area

  • If you notice inaccuracies in the GPS routes

  • When significant road construction has occurred in your region

Some Ram models come with complimentary updates for a limited time. After that period, updates may require a one-time fee or subscription, depending on the navigation provider used in your Uconnect system.
